Swiss Cheese Model
I thank Jessica for pointing out this podcast and inviting a discussion of Reason's model.
I agree with Pete and Ralph that the model is simplistic and not useful for determining causation. There are a variety of more robust protocols for examining an incident and determining the direct, contributing, and root causes. There are even better graphical methods of presenting causation analysis, such as a fishbone diagram.
The value of the Swiss Cheese graphic is its ability to clearly present layer of protection. Ralph does this with respect to Covid. I have done this in discussing risks associated with working on high-pressure systems and on systems using toxic gases. I have found it very useful when I am asking senior management to fund engineering parameters for system design or upgrade.
All models are reliant on the assumptions used to build the model. If a presentation uses the Swiss Cheese model, it is reasonable to dissect the assumptions underlying each layer, to understand the strengths and weaknesses of the layer and the model. The same should be said for any model.
Just like our current safety paradigm "RAMP", this model must be used with recognition of its virtues and its limitations.
